What Is a Selfie Station?
A selfie station is a modern digital photo booth that allows guests to take photos, GIFs, boomerangs, or short videos using a touchscreen interface. Unlike traditional enclosed photo booths, most selfie stations are open-air, which means larger groups can participate together.
The system is designed to:
- Capture high-quality photos
- Add custom event graphics
- Allow instant sharing by text, email, or QR code
- Create a fun, social experience for guests
Because it combines photography with instant digital sharing, a selfie station for weddings and parties works especially well for today’s smartphone-focused guests.
How Does a Selfie Station Work?
The process is surprisingly simple and usually takes less than a minute from start to finish.
Step 1: Guests Walk Up to the Selfie Station
The selfie station is typically placed near the dance floor, entrance, cocktail area, or reception space. Guests can approach it at any time during the event.
A typical setup includes:
- A touchscreen display
- A high-quality camera or tablet-based camera system
- Ring lighting or LED lighting
- A branded backdrop or decorative background
Good lighting is one of the reasons selfie stations produce better event photos than standard phone selfies.
Step 2: Guests Start the Session
The touchscreen displays a Start button and guides guests through the process.
They may be able to choose from options such as:
- Single photo
- Multi-photo collage
- GIF animation
- Boomerang
- Short video message
This is what makes a digital selfie station more interactive than a traditional photo booth.
Step 3: A Countdown Appears
Once guests choose their photo option, the screen displays a countdown, usually 3, 2, 1.
The camera automatically captures one or several images in sequence. Because the process is automated, guests don’t need a photographer standing nearby. This quick workflow helps keep lines moving during busy wedding receptions and parties.
Step 4: Custom Graphics Are Added Automatically
After the photos are taken, the selfie station software can automatically apply:
- Wedding names
- Event dates
- Birthday themes
- Corporate logos
- Custom overlays
- Filters and branded graphics
Step 5: Guests Receive Their Photos Instantly
The final screen allows guests to send the photo directly to their phone.
Common delivery options include:
- Text message
- QR code download
- Social media sharing
Instant delivery is a major advantage because guests can post their photos while the event is still happening.
What Equipment Is Used in a Selfie Station?
A professional selfie station setup usually includes the following components.
| Equipment | Purpose |
| Camera or iPad-based system | Captures photos and videos |
| Ring light | Provides flattering lighting |
| Touchscreen monitor | Allows guests to interact with the booth |
| Photo booth software | Handles capture, overlays, and sharing |
| Backdrop | Creates a themed background |
| Props (optional) | Adds fun and personality |
Some premium setups also include DSLR cameras, studio lighting, and animated digital effects for even higher-quality images.

FAQ’s
Do guests need an app?
No. Most professional selfie stations allow guests to receive photos through text, email, or QR code without downloading an app.
Can it print photos?
Some selfie stations offer optional printing, but many modern systems focus primarily on digital delivery and instant sharing.
Is it easy for older guests to use?
Yes. The touchscreen interface is designed to be simple, with large buttons and clear instructions.
How long does each session take?
Most sessions take 20–45 seconds, depending on the number of photos or GIFs selected.
